Jenkins アドベントカレンダー 2013 の12月15日の分として参加させて頂きます。 Linuxサーバの設定変更管理をSubversion(以下SVN)で行う yggdrasilという試みを行っているのですが、 この中でもJenkinsが威力を発揮していることをご紹介します。 yggdrasil とは何か Linuxサーバの設定ファイルをSVNでバージョン管理するためのコマンド(SVNのラッパー)です。 SVNとRuby(gem)がインストールされていれば # gem install yggdrasil で簡単にインストールできます。 yggdrasilの機能概要 ・Linuxの各種設定ファイルをSVNリポジトリに反映(コミット)させることで、SVNのリポジトリブラウザ等で履歴や差分を確認できるようにします。 ・SVNリポジトリに反映(コミット)する際に、コミット内容(変更箇所)を